Market Snapshot: Animal Peptone Market Growth and Opportunity
The animal peptone market grew from USD 138.70 million in 2024 to USD 150.00 million in 2025 and is projected to continue expanding at a CAGR of 7.97%, reaching USD 256.18 million by 2032. Market expansion is underpinned by increasing adoption in pharmaceuticals, biotechnology, food, and cosmetics segments as organizations pursue high-quality, nutrient-rich hydrolysates to optimize production processes and product development.

Key Takeaways for Senior Decision-Makers
- Technological innovation in enzymatic processing enables higher purity and tailored amino acid profiles, supporting strategic applications in cell culture and fermentation.
- Stricter regulatory compliance and documentation requirements are prompting industry leaders to invest in robust quality and traceability systems.
- Sustainability initiatives, such as sourcing from underutilized by-products and employing closed-loop production methods, are gaining momentum in response to environmental and ethical mandates.
- Application diversity is increasing, with animal peptones now integrated into cosmetic, nutraceutical, and functional food formulations as well as traditional biotechnology manufacturing processes.
- Direct sales approaches facilitate technical co-development, while distributor networks provide reach for standardized offerings, creating distinct pathways to market according to segment needs.
Tariff Impact: Navigating Shifting Cost Structures and Sourcing
Recent tariff changes in the United States have redefined supply chain strategies and cost dynamics, resulting in increased reliance on local suppliers and vertically integrated processing. The need to mitigate import-related expenses has led to nearshoring procurement and the search for alternative, tariff-exempt raw materials. Companies that adapt sourcing models swiftly and embrace innovation are emerging more resilient in this environment.
